CVE-2026-38526
Published: Apr 14, 2026
Modified: Apr 14, 2026
PUBLISHED
CVSS v3.1
9.9
CRITICAL
Description
An authenticated arbitrary file upload vulnerability in the /admin/tinymce/upload endpoint of Webkul Krayin CRM v2.2.x allows attackers to execute arbitrary code via uploading a crafted PHP file.
